网站开发中的盒子模型

盒子模型是网站开发中的基本概念之一,它用于描述网页布局中的元素以及它们之间的关系。在HTML和CSS中,每个元素都被看作是一个矩形的盒子,这个盒子包含了元素的内容、内边距、边框和外边距四个部分。

二、盒子模型的结构

每个盒子都由以下几个部分组成:

1. 内容(Content) 盒子中的实际内容,如文本、图片等。

2. 内边距(Padding):盒子内部与内容之间的空白区域,用于控制内容与边框之间的距离。

3. 边框(Border):围绕在内容和内边距周围的线条,用于界定盒子的边界。

4. 外边距(Margin):盒子与周围元素之间的间距,用于控制盒子与其他元素之间的距离。

三、盒子模型的重要性

盒子模型在网站开发中起着重要的作用,它决定了元素在网页布局中的位置和大小。通过设置盒子模型的属性,开发人员可以实现元素的对齐、排列和布局等功能,从而创建出美观、易于浏览的网页。

四、盒子模型的属性

在CSS中,开发人员可以通过设置盒子模型的属性来控制元素的外观和布局。

1. width和height:用于设置盒子的宽度和高度。

2. padding:用于设置盒子的内边距。

3. border:用于设置盒子的边框样式、颜色和宽度。

4. margin:用于设置盒子的外边距。

五、盒子模型的应用举例

1. 实现页面布局:通过设置盒子模型的属性,可以将网页划分为多个区域,并控制它们的大小和位置。

2. 创建导航栏:通过设置盒子模型的内边距和背景颜色,可以创建出漂亮的导航栏。

3. 设计按钮:通过设置盒子模型的边框样式和颜色,可以设计出各种形状和风格的按钮。

六、盒子模型的优化技巧

1. 使用盒子模型属性的简写方式,可以简化CSS代码的编写。

2. 使用相对单位(如em、rem)来设置宽度和高度,可以实现响应式布局。

3. 避免使用负的外边距,以避免元素重叠和布局混乱。

七、盒子模型的兼容性问题

不同浏览器对盒子模型的解释和渲染方式可能存在差异,特别是在IE6及更早版本中。开发人员需要注意这些兼容性问题,并在必要时使用特定的CSS hack或兼容性解决方案。

八、总结

盒子模型是网站开发中的重要概念,它决定了元素在网页布局中的位置和大小。通过了解盒子模型的结构、属性和应用技巧,开发人员可以更好地掌握网站布局和设计,创建出符合用户需求的高质量网页。对于网站开发人员来说,熟练掌握盒子模型是必不可少的技能。

关于网站开发的书

网站开发是一门涵盖了各种技术和工具的复杂领域,它旨在创建和维护在线平台,与用户互动并提供各种功能和服务。在当今数字化时代的背景下,网站开发已经成为了一个极具市场需求的行业。本文将介绍关于网站开发的书籍,并提供相关信息和数据来支持这一观点。

一、入门指南

入门指南是一类面向初学者的网站开发书籍,它们通过简明扼要地介绍基本概念、工具和技术,帮助读者建立起初步的了解和技能。这些书籍通常包括HTML、CSS和JavaScript等基础知识,并提供具体的实例和练习来帮助读者逐步掌握网站开发的基本技能。一些著名的入门指南包括《HTML与CSS:设计与构建网站》和《JavaScript高级程序设计》。

二、前端开发

前端开发是网站开发的重要领域之一,它负责设计和开发用户在浏览器中直接与之互动的部分。前端开发涉及到HTML、CSS和JavaScript等技术,以及一些流行的前端框架和库,如React和Angular等。相关的书籍通常深入讲解这些技术的原理和应用,并提供案例和实例来帮助读者掌握前端开发的技巧。《CSS揭秘》和《JavaScript权威指南》是这个领域的一些经典著作。

三、后端开发

后端开发是网站开发的另一个重要领域,它涉及到服务器端的逻辑和功能实现。后端开发通常使用一些编程语言和框架,如Python、Ruby和Django等。对于这个领域的书籍,它们会介绍编程语言的基础知识、服务器端的架构设计和数据库的操作等内容。《Python编程:从入门到实践》和《Ruby on Rails敏捷开发》是一些深入研究后端开发的好书。

四、安全与性能优化

随着网站的发展和用户需求的增加,安全和性能优化变得越来越重要。相关的书籍通常介绍如何保护网站免受恶意攻击,以及如何优化网站的速度和性能。这些书籍会讨论常见的安全问题,如跨站脚本攻击(XSS)和SQL注入等,并提供一些建议和技术来改进网站的性能。《Web性能权威指南》和《Web应用安全权威指南》是这个领域的一些值得推荐的书籍。

总结

网站开发是一个充满挑战和机遇的行业,相关书籍在帮助读者学习和提高技能方面起到了重要作用。无论是初学者还是有经验的开发者,通过阅读相关书籍,他们可以深入了解网站开发的不同方面,并提升自己在这个行业中的竞争力。以上介绍的几类书籍只是冰山一角,随着技术的不断发展,网站开发领域也会不断涌现出新的书籍和资源,读者可以根据自身需求和兴趣选择适合自己的书籍,不断学习和提高。

网站开发报告模板

I. 概述

- 介绍网站开发的重要性和其在当今互联网时代的地位

- 提出网站开发报告的必要性和目的

II. 报告背景

- 分析现有的网站开发情况,介绍行业趋势和竞争态势

- 引用相关数据和观点,展示网站开发行业的发展潜力

III. 报告目标与方法

- 设定制定网站开发报告的目标和研究方法

- 解释收集数据的方法和来源,确保报告的准确性和可靠性

IV. 网站开发需求分析

- 介绍网站开发的基本需求,包括功能性和用户体验

- 引用实例和用户反馈,说明需求分析的重要性和影响

V. 网站开发流程与技术选型

- 介绍网站开发的流程和各个阶段的任务

- 分析不同的技术选型,包括前端技术、后端技术和数据库选择

VI. 网站安全与性能优化

- 引出网站安全和性能优化的重要性和挑战

- 介绍常见的安全威胁和性能瓶颈,并提供解决方案和建议

VII. 用户体验与界面设计

- 引出用户体验的重要性和界面设计的影响

- 分析用户行为和用户反馈,为界面设计提供指导和建议

VIII. 网站测试与上线

- 介绍网站测试的重要性和测试方法

- 解释网站上线的流程和注意事项,确保网站的稳定性和可用性

IX. 网站运维与数据分析

- 引出网站运维和数据分析对网站发展的重要性

- 解释运维工作和数据分析的方法,提供优化策略和建议

X. 总结与展望

- 总结网站开发报告的主要内容和发现

- 展望网站开发行业的未来发展趋势和挑战

通过以上几个部分的详细讲述,读者可以全面了解网站开发报告的模板、重要性以及相关的流程和技术选型。逻辑严谨的段落结构和准确的数据引用能够增加文章的可信度和吸引力。正式、专业的用词和多样化的表达方式也能够提高文章的信息量和表现力。整体而言,本篇行业文章旨在为读者提供一个清晰、中立的概览,帮助他们更好地理解和应用网站开发报告模板。